News

The API surface area is the outside layer of the program or component, like the wall of a cell, as shown in Figure 1. IDG. Figure 1. An application component with its API.
Although interfaces in C# can have only properties, abstract classes in C# may have properties and fields. Typically, we use abstract classes to create an abstract base class that other classes ...
Microsoft's C# programming language posted the largest 12-month gain in popularity, says the TIOBE Index for May 2022. After making a charge to contend for TIOBE's "Programming Language of the Year" ...
Principal Component Analysis (PCA) from Scratch Using the Classical Technique with C#. Transforming a dataset into one with fewer columns is more complicated than it might seem, explains Dr. James ...
Chances are C# is not your first programming language. Here are several tips that can help you leverage C# better if you already know VB.NET. By Bill Wagner; 12/01/2008; TECHNOLOGY TOOLBOX: VB.NET, C# ...
Systems programming also implies demanding performance and reliability requirements. Joe Duffy, engineering director at Microsoft, presented strategies for system programming in C# at QCon New York.
Database Programming with C# explains the essentials of database programming to those familiar already with C#. Learn to exploit the VS.NET IDE to access data, and more.
For a limited time only, get The Complete C# Programming Bundle: Lifetime Access for $11.60 (reg. $1,393) with code ANNUAL60. The Ultimate PHP Training Bundle.
C# Named 2023 Programming Language of the Year by TIOBE. By John K. Waters; January 8, 2024; For the first time since 2001, when TIOBE Software began publishing the results of its monthly search for ...
Microsoft's superset of JavaScript, TypeScript, has shot up to become the fourth most popular programming language on code collaboration platform, GitHub. TypeScript's ascent is tracked in ...